The Tech-Savvy Parenting Approach
As a tech-savvy parent, you can employ various approaches to ensure a porn-free phone for your kids. Here are some effective methods:
1. Parental Control Apps
Parental control apps are indispensable tools for tech-savvy parents. These apps offer a range of features, including content filtering, website blocking, and usage monitoring. Notable parental control apps include Qustodio, Norton Family, and Net Nanny.
2. Built-in Device Settings
Both Android and iOS devices provide built-in settings to help restrict access to explicit content:
For Android Devices
Open the device's settings.
Navigate to "Digital Wellbeing & parental controls."
Set up content filters and permissions to block adult content.
For iOS Devices
Open the Settings app.
Access "Screen Time."
Set up Content & Privacy Restrictions to limit access to explicit material.
3. Third-Party Software
For a more comprehensive level of control, consider third-party software or apps specifically designed for content filtering and blocking:
Examples of third-party apps with advanced features include Covenant Eyes, Mobicip, and FamiSafe. These apps offer customizable filters and granular control over accessible content.

Ensuring a Porn-Free Phone on Android Devices
1. Harness Google Family Link
Download and install the Google Family Link app from the Google Play Store.
Create a Google Account for your child or yourself if needed.
Follow the app's setup instructions to link the device to your account.
Establish digital ground rules, including screen time limits, app usage, and content filters.
Monitor online activity and receive regular reports.
2. Explore Third-Party Apps
Visit the Google Play Store.
Search for and install a reputable content filtering app like Qustodio or Norton Family.
Follow the app's setup instructions to configure content blocking to your preferences.
Ensuring a Porn-Free Phone on iOS Devices
1. Leverage the Power of Screen Time
Open the Settings app on your iOS device.
Scroll down and tap on "Screen Time."
Enable Screen Time if it's not already active.
Set up Screen Time as a parent or guardian and create a passcode.
Customize app limits, downtime, and content restrictions to prevent access to explicit content.
2. Consider Third-Party Apps
Visit the App Store on your iOS device.
Search for and install a reputable content filtering app like Covenant Eyes or Mobicip.
Follow the app's setup instructions to configure content blocking to your preferences.

Open Communication and Education
In addition to technical measures, open communication and education are vital components of tech-savvy parenting. Talk to your children about responsible online behavior, the risks of explicit content, and the importance of seeking your guidance when they encounter uncomfortable situations online.
